decimalforstørrelsesord
decimalforstørrelsesord is a Danish neologism used in linguistic and technical discussions to denote expressions that express magnification or scale using decimal numbers. The term combines decimal, referring to base-10 notation, with forstørrelsesord, a compound meaning "magnification word" or "term of magnification." In practice, decimalforstørrelsesord describes constructions such as "0,5x", "1,25x" or "3,75x" where a decimal number is followed by the multiplicative suffix "x" to indicate a magnification factor.
